us10_bypass_us31_crashAMBER TWP. — A woman was injured after the vehicle she was riding in was struck near the intersection of U.S. 10 and U.S. 31 just outside the Scottville city limits. The woman was riding in a Pontiac Vibe that turned east onto U.S. 10 from U.S. 31 when it pulled into the path of a westbound Toyota driven by a 65-year-old Riverton Township woman. The driver and three passengers of the Pontiac were from out of the area.

The injured woman was transported by Life EMS ambulance to Spectrum Health Ludington Hospital with non-life-threatening injuries. Scottville Fire Department, Mason County Sheriff’s Office and Scottville Police Department also responded to the scene.
